阿里云服务Alibaba Cloud Linux和centos?

服务器

结论

阿里云服务提供的Alibaba Cloud Linux与CentOS在许多方面有相似之处,但也有显著的差异。Alibaba Cloud Linux是专为阿里云环境优化的操作系统,提供了更好的性能、安全性和稳定性。而CentOS则是一个广泛使用的社区支持的Linux发行版,具有丰富的软件生态和长期的支持周期。选择哪一个取决于你的具体需求,如果你主要在阿里云环境中运行应用,建议使用Alibaba Cloud Linux;如果你需要更广泛的社区支持和更长的支持周期,CentOS可能更适合你。

分析探讨

1. 背景介绍

Alibaba Cloud Linux是阿里云推出的一款基于Linux内核的企业级操作系统,旨在为阿里云用户提供优化的性能和安全性。而CentOS则是Red Hat Enterprise Linux (RHEL) 的一个免费克隆版本,由社区维护,提供长期支持和稳定的环境。

2. 性能优化

Alibaba Cloud Linux针对阿里云的基础设施进行了深度优化,包括网络、存储和计算资源的调优。这些优化使得在阿里云上运行的应用程序能够获得更好的性能表现。例如,Alibaba Cloud Linux对ECS实例的网络延迟进行了优化,提高了数据传输效率。此外,它还针对云存储服务进行了优化,提升了I/O性能。

3. 安全性

安全性是企业级操作系统的重要考量因素。Alibaba Cloud Linux集成了阿里云的安全机制,如安全组、防火墙和DDoS防护等,提供了多层次的安全保护。同时,阿里云还定期发布安全更新和补丁,确保系统的安全性。相比之下,CentOS的安全性依赖于社区的贡献和支持,虽然也有定期的安全更新,但在响应速度和覆盖范围上可能不如Alibaba Cloud Linux。

4. 稳定性

Alibaba Cloud Linux在设计时考虑了高可用性和稳定性,适用于生产环境。它经过了严格的测试和验证,确保在大规模部署中能够稳定运行。CentOS同样以其稳定性著称,尤其是长期支持(LTS)版本,提供了长达10年的支持周期,适合需要长时间稳定运行的场景。

5. 生态系统

CentOS拥有庞大的用户群体和丰富的软件生态,这使得它在软件包的可用性和社区支持方面具有优势。无论是开源软件还是商业软件,CentOS都有广泛的兼容性和支持。而Alibaba Cloud Linux虽然相对较新,但也在不断扩展其软件库,并与阿里云的其他服务紧密集成,提供了更加便捷的使用体验。

6. 技术支持

阿里云为Alibaba Cloud Linux提供了专业的技术支持和服务,用户可以通过多种渠道获取帮助,包括在线文档、论坛和技术支持团队。CentOS则主要依赖社区支持,虽然也有官方文档和论坛,但在专业性和响应速度上可能不如阿里云提供的支持。

总结

综上所述,Alibaba Cloud Linux和CentOS各有优势。如果你的主要应用场景是在阿里云环境中,且需要高性能、安全性和专业支持,Alibaba Cloud Linux是更好的选择。如果你需要更广泛的社区支持和更长的支持周期,CentOS仍然是一个可靠的选择。最终的选择应根据你的具体需求和业务场景来决定。

未经允许不得转载:CDNK博客 » 阿里云服务Alibaba Cloud Linux和centos?